Cybercriminals frequently name malicious payloads after popular search terms. When you download a compressed .zip or .rar file containing a "2050 license activator," you are usually downloading a Trojan horse. The moment you disable your antivirus's self-protection module to apply the "crack" (as many instructions tell you to do), the malware infects your system. This can lead to ransomware, keyloggers, or crypto-miners running silently in the background. 2. Compromised Security Architecture Searching for and downloading "license files" or "license
